1406462964 has 12 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 3281746944. Its totient is φ = 468820984.
The previous prime is 1406462957. The next prime is 1406462977. The reversal of 1406462964 is 4692646041.
It is a tau number, because it is divible by the number of its divisors (12).
It is a super-3 number, since 3×14064629643 (a number of 28 digits) contains 333 as substring.
It is a congruent number.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(19) of ones.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 3 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 58602612 + ... + 58602635.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(273478912).
Almost surely, 21406462964 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
1406462964 is an abundant number, since it is smaller than the sum of its proper divisors (1875283980).
It is a pseudoperfect number, because it is the sum of a subset of its proper divisors.
1406462964 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
1406462964 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 117205254 (or 117205252 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 248832, while the sum is 42.
The square root of 1406462964 is about 37502.8394125032. The cubic root of 1406462964 is about 1120.4077395108.
It can be divided in two parts, 14064 and 62964, that added together give a triangular number (77028 = T392).
The spelling of 1406462964 in words is "one billion, four hundred six million, four hundred sixty-two thousand, nine hundred sixty-four".
